Как стать автором
Обновить
  • по релевантности
  • по времени
  • по рейтингу

Как защищать данные на мобильных сотрудников

КРОКИнформационная безопасность
Мобильный офис

Мобильный офис — крутая штука. Можно получать доступ к рабочим приложениями и документам с планшета или смартфона. Тем, кто работает в дороге или в командировках это экономит время, кто часто «в поле» — просто необходимо, а тем, кто в офисе — более чем удобно.

Правда, с точки зрения безопасников, каждый смартфон или планшет — это дыра в ИБ размером с карьерный самосвал. Поэтому чтобы всё это заработало, нужно выстроить процесс управления мобильными устройствами сотрудников. Как личных, так и закрепленных на корпоративном уровне. И решения для этого есть, в том числе и «из коробки».

После того как мы говорим, что можно, например, задать политику отключения камеры смартфона на территории охраняемой зоны, многие начинают просто лучиться счастьем.
Читать дальше →
Всего голосов 35: ↑26 и ↓9 +17
Просмотры27.4K
Комментарии 25

$mol: reactive micromodular ui-framework

Разработка веб-сайтовCSSJavaScriptРазработка мобильных приложенийNode.JS

Сколько нужно времени, чтобы просто вывести на экран большой список, используя современные фреймворки?


Список на 2000 строк ReactJS AngularJS Raw HTML SAPUI5 $mol
Появление списка 170 ms 420 ms 260 ms 1200 ms 50 ms
Обновление всех его данных 75 ms 75 ms 260 ms 1200 ms 10 ms

Напишем нехитрое приложение — личный список задач. Какие у него будут характеристики?


ToDoMVC ReactJS AngularJS PolymerJS VanillaJS $mol
Размер ( html + js + css + templates ) * gzip 322 KB 326 KB 56 KB 20 KB 23 KB
Время загрузки 1.4 s 1.5 s 1.0 s 1.7 s 0.7 s
Время создания и удаления 100 задач 1.3 s 1.7 s 1.4 s 1.6 s 0.5s

Небольшая головоломка: перед вами синхронный код, загружающий и обрабатывающий содержимое 4 файлов, но с сервера они грузятся параллельно. Как такое может быть?


Синхронная параллельная загрузка ресурсов


А теперь прошу за мной в кроличью нору, настало время удивительных историй...


Читать дальше →
Всего голосов 54: ↑46 и ↓8 +38
Просмотры17.9K
Комментарии 150

Переходим на мобильность без мучений для IT и рядовых сотрудников

IT-инфраструктураВиртуализация
Мобильная революция захватила все сферы жизни человека. Смартфоны и планшеты сопровождают нас везде, мы привыкли решать с их помощью всевозможные задачи, общаться по всем возможным каналам, сохранять необходимую информацию. Конечно же, мобильность ценится и в бизнесе — большая часть пользователей уже не мыслит рабочие процессы без мобильных девайсов и приложений. Странно говорить о таком в 2016 году, но большая часть решений, которые используются сотрудниками подавляющего большинства российских компаний, не имеют никакого отношения к понятию корпоративная мобильность.


Читать дальше →
Всего голосов 15: ↑14 и ↓1 +13
Просмотры11.4K
Комментарии 15

Преимущества управления мобильностью предприятия с Citrix XenMobile

Системное администрированиеIT-инфраструктураВиртуализация
В своих предыдущих статьях я вскользь уже упоминал о программных продуктах для управления корпоративной мобильностью. Сегодня постараюсь более подробно рассказать о том, для чего нужно такое ПО, в каких случаях его стоит применять и на какие ограничения и особенности при его выборе необходимо обращать внимание. А также вкратце рассмотрим отличительные черты Citrix XenMobile в трех его редакциях. Всех интересующихся – прошу под кат.


Читать дальше →
Всего голосов 4: ↑4 и ↓0 +4
Просмотры3.6K
Комментарии 0

КИС для инфраструктуры

IT-инфраструктураВиртуализацияОблачные сервисы
Времена, когда специалисты трудились исключительно за своим рабочим ПК, уже давно канули в лету. Сотрудники заходят в корпоративные системы не только со своих офисных ПК и не только в рабочее время, к активному рабочему процессу подключили целый ряд корпоративных (или даже личных) мобильных устройств. В подобной гетерогенной среде разрозненность инфраструктурного ПО начинает представлять для бизнеса всё более серьезную проблему. Предлагаю поговорить о том, как создать единое рабочее пространство для пользователя, и что в этом плане предлагает Citrix. Всех заинтересовавшихся прошу под кат.


Читать дальше →
Всего голосов 3: ↑1 и ↓2 -1
Просмотры2.2K
Комментарии 1

MAM: сборка фронтенда без боли

Разработка веб-сайтовCSSJavaScriptСистемы сборкиTypeScript

Здравствуйте, меня зовут Дмитрий Карловский, и я… обожаю MAM. MАМ управляет Агностик Модулями, избавляя меня от львиной доли рутины.


Типичный Агностик Модуль


Агностик Модуль, в отличие от традиционного, это не файл с исходником, а директория, внутри которой могут быть исходники на самых разных языках: программная логика на JS/TS, тесты к ней на TS/JS, композиция компонент на view.tree, стили на CSS, локализация в locale=*.json, картинки и тд, и тп. При желании не сложно прикрутить поддержку любого другого языка. Например, Stylus для написания стилей, или HTML для описания шаблонов.


Зависимости между модулями трекаются автоматически путём анализа исходников. Если модуль включается, то включается целиком — каждый исходник модуля транспилируется и попадает в соответствующий бандл: скрипты — отдельно, стили — отдельно, тесты — отдельно. Для разных платформ — свои бандлы: для ноды — свои, для браузера — свои.


Полная автоматизация, отсутствие конфигурирования и бойлерплейта, минимальные размеры бандлов, автоматическое выкачивание зависимостей, разработка сотен отчуждаемых библиотек и приложений в одной кодовой базе без боли и страданий. Ух какая наркомания! Уберите от мониторов беременных, слабонервных, детей и добро пожаловать на подводную лодку!

Читать дальше →
Всего голосов 28: ↑20 и ↓8 +12
Просмотры7.9K
Комментарии 37

Архитектура Digital Workspace на платформе Citrix Cloud

Системное администрированиеАнализ и проектирование системIT-инфраструктураВиртуализацияОблачные сервисы


Введение


Статья описывает возможности и архитектурные особенности облачной платформы Citrix Cloud и набора сервисов Citrix Workspace. Данные решения являются центральным элементом и основой для реализации концепции цифровых рабочих мест (digital workspaсe) от компании Citrix.

В настоящей статье я попытался разобраться и сформулировать причинно-следственные связи между облачными платформами, сервисами и подписками Citrix, описание которых в открытых источниках компании (citrix.com и docs.citrix.com) выглядит местами очень туманно. Облачные технологии – по-другому видимо никак! Стоит отметить, что архитектура и технологии раскрыты в целом вменяемо. Сложности возникают в понимании иерархической взаимосвязи между сервисами и платформами:

  • какая платформа первична — Citrix Cloud или Citrix Workspace Platform?
  • в какую из платформ, указанных выше, входят многочисленные сервисы Citrix, необходимые для построения инфраструктуры цифровых рабочих мест?
  • сколько стоит это удовольствие и в каких вариантах его можно получить?
  • возможно ли реализовать все фичи digital workspaсe Citrix без использования Citrix Cloud?

Ответы на эти вопросы и знакомство с решениями Citrix для цифровых рабочих мест под катом.
Читать дальше →
Всего голосов 9: ↑9 и ↓0 +9
Просмотры2.8K
Комментарии 0

$mol: 4 года спустя

Разработка веб-сайтовJavaScriptСистемы сборкиTypeScript
Recovery mode

nano


Здравствуйте, меня зовут Дмитрий Карловский и я… люблю плевать против ветра. Утираться и снова плевать. Хобби у меня такое. И всё, что я создаю, делаю я без оглядки на тенденции, стараясь решать проблемы системно, а не как привычно. Зачастую бывает, что основная сложность даже не в том, чтобы придумать решение, а в том, чтобы объяснить другим, что проблема вообще существует.


Знаю, я всех уже заколебал, но сегодня, хотелось быть рассказать про разработанный мной 4 года назад фреймворк, какой путь он прошёл, где он сейчас, и куда прокладывает новые пути. Пройдёмся мы и по конкурентам, и по крупным игрокам, и даже по мне самому. Так что никто не уйдёт не обиженным. Статья, как обычно, длинная. Мужайтесь.

Читать дальше →
Всего голосов 48: ↑35 и ↓13 +22
Просмотры20.5K
Комментарии 120